Ordinals
beta
Sat 768467463553764
decimal
153693.2463553764
degree
0°153693′477″2463553764‴
percentile
36.5936887809085%
name
ikffiptcclp
cycle
0
epoch
0
period
76
block
153693
offset
2463553764
timestamp
2011-11-17 13:55:22 UTC
rarity
common
prev
next